Monday Morning Challenge: My First Time

Good Morning!  Oh and get your head out of the gutter.  This challenge is to prominently use a word that you have never used in a poem (hence "my first time").  Stop scratching your head.  There must be plenty of virgin-to-you words.  I have a whole book full of words I've yet to use.  Surely you can come up with just one?  Of course you can!  Now this time there shall be just a few rules.  The word must be used in the title of the poem and not in the body of it.  Yeah, I can be a little brat that way.  The other rule is it must be a rhyming poem.  Did I just hear you smack your head on the screen?  Okay you can do this.  Have fun it is poetry and well this is called a challenge.

Go write something!
